5 Critical Questions to Ask Your Doctor After a Kidney Disease Diagnosis

Share it

Being diagnosed with kidney disease can feel overwhelming. Arm yourself with knowledge by asking these essential questions during your next medical appointment.

1. “What Stage Is My Kidney Disease, and What Does This Mean for Me?”

Understanding your CKD stage (1-5) helps you grasp the severity of your condition. Your doctor can explain:

  • Your current kidney function (GFR number)
  • What to expect at your stage
  • How quickly your condition might progress
  • What lifestyle changes are most crucial now

2. “What Caused My Kidney Disease?”

Knowing the underlying cause is crucial because:

  • It helps prevent further kidney damage
  • Guides treatment decisions
  • May reveal other health issues needing attention
  • Could impact family planning or genetic counseling needs

3. “What Changes Do I Need to Make to My Diet and Lifestyle?”

This question helps you understand:

  • Specific dietary restrictions
  • Safe exercise recommendations
  • Lifestyle modifications
  • Foods to avoid and embrace
  • Fluid intake guidelines

4. “What Medications Should I Start, Stop, or Modify?”

This covers:

  • New prescriptions you might need
  • Current medications that could harm your kidneys
  • Over-the-counter medicines to avoid
  • Proper dosing adjustments for your kidney function

5. “What Are My Numbers, and What Numbers Should I Track?”

Important values include:

  • Blood pressure goals
  • Target blood sugar (if diabetic)
  • Key lab values to monitor
  • How often to check these numbers
